Governor Moore said he is fighting to keep health care affordable amid a federal shutdown and blamed Congress & the White House for rising costs.
Critics argued his administration’s higher fees and taxes are pushing Maryland residents toward more expensive living conditions and increased health premiums.
Maryland Governor Wes Moore visited a local food pantry Friday—where furloughed federal workers and residents seeking help received support—and said the shutdown must end to protect jobs and health care.
The Susan G Komen Foundation and Luminis Health Doctors Community Hospital will offer free breast cancer screening and diagnostic imaging for women in Prince George’s County.
A webinar on Oct. 29 featuring CEO Tamia Booker and survivor Thandi Montgomery will address racial gaps in care—Black women are 40% more likely to die from the disease, according to the American Cancer Society.
